Kelly started the 2023 Shinhan Bank SOL KBO League Hanwha match held at Jamsil Stadium in Seoul on the 12th and made a quality start plus pitching with 5 hits, 2 strikeouts and 2 runs in 7 innings. Although he did not become a winning pitcher, his earned run average dropped from 4.57 to 4.44.

Wearing an LG uniform in 2019, Kelly has become a long-lived mercenary for the fifth year. He has played the role of an immovable ace with an average ERA of 2.89 in 114 games for 5 seasons until last year, 58 wins and 31 losses.

In April, he was sluggish with an ERA of 5.66 with 1 win and 2 losses, but seemed to be succeeding in rebounding with an ERA of 2.73 with 4 wins and 1 loss in May. However, he faltered again with an ERA of 4.73 with 1 win and 1 loss in June. He also had a bad start in July. On the 6th, against KT, it collapsed with 5 runs in 5⅔ innings. The majesty of winning 16 wins last year and winning the most wins is nowhere to be found.

So, rumors about Kelly’s replacement circulated, but director Yeom Kyung-yeop said firmly. “I’m going with Kelly until the end of this season,” he dismissed.

Perhaps thanks to the trust of the coaching tower, Kelly finished the last appearance of the first half well. It is the appearance of regaining the ace dignity in 3 games after 8 innings and 1 run (visa book) against Lotte on June 23.

Director Yeom Gyeong-yeop, who met after the cancellation of the rain on the 13th, said, “I’m looking forward to the second half.”

The reason why Kelly’s second half is expected is that he threw well in the last game, but above all, he seems to be trying to share his worries and find a solution.

Kelly immediately jumped into action. When the final game in the first half was canceled due to rain, he directly asked coach Yeom Gyeong-yeop for a meeting.

Director Yeom explained, “I’m waiting because he asked me to have a tea time. Kelly made the request. Originally, I wanted to do it first (laughs), but he said he would come first.”

Director Yeom was waiting for the words he wanted to say to Kelly. So he was pulling out Kelly’s data one by one.

He said, “I think the pitching design needs to be changed in the second half. The pitching design and pitching pattern were different from when I got hit a lot in the first inning and from the third inning. I’m going to talk about this. , I’m trying to talk about why the swing rate doesn’t come out and why the hit rate is high after the 2nd strike.”

Also, “The changeup is (Kelly’s) deciding ball, and the changeup has the highest hit rate after the ball count is 0-2. Then, the changeup is not a deciding ball. “I’ll tell you if you should take it and how to use your changeup to be effective.”

It is Kelly who must have had a meaningful tea time with director Yeom Gyeong-yeop. In the second half, attention is focused on whether he will be able to continue his ace-like pitching with changes.
